Fantasy Spin - Sammy Watkins Moves to L.A.
Former first-round pick Sammy Watkins has been traded to the Los Angeles Rams after three seasons in Buffalo. The talented wide receiver currently sits at an ADP of 33 and is the 15th receiver off the board. Watkins was already a polarizing player on draft boards due to his inconsistency and injury history. Fantasy Spin - Ezekiel Elliott's Suspension
Feel those shock waves? That's the fallout from the announcement that Ezekiel Elliott will be suspended the first six games of the 2017 season, stemming from allegations of domestic violence that occurred before his rookie season.
